At 69th day of the war in Ukraine, the Russian forces continue their offensive on the Donbass. Report to Lymana town on the Eastern front, where a man takes all the risks to help the inhabitants who have remained in place, in the midst of the bombardments.

On the road, concentration is at its peak. To through the Russian lines, under the din of shells, Nikolai Mavsisanbus driver, delivers bread to the civilians who remained in the town of Lyman (Ukraine)besieged by the Russian army. If the driver brings bread on the way out, he leaves with civilians because to Lymanmany choose to flee. Entire families, exhausted by more than two months of fighting and bombing, set off on the bus to an area outside the fighting.

On the road, the danger is constant. A shell has just fallen a few meters from the bus and its passengers. The splinter in the window of the vehicle testifies to the proximity of the fighting. “I drive very very fast because I am very scared”testifies Nikolai Mavsisan. On the faces of the passengers, fear mingles with the relief of having finally left hell. Sunday May 1four civilians were killed in a strike in Lyman.
